About the Product

Item 2463883

What it is: A gel toner, infused with rose petals, that is enriched with moisturizing and soothing ingredients.

What Else You Need to Know: Developed and produced in collaboration with a Korean-based laboratory, this gel toner eliminates all traces of makeup remover, tones, and brings a radiant look to your skin.
Aqua (Water/Eau), Methylpropanediol, Glycerin, Pentylene Glycol, Rosa Gallica Flower Extract, Saccharomyces Ferment Filtrate, Peg-40 Hydrogenated Castor Oil, Trehalose, Acrylates/C10-30 Alkyl Acrylate Crosspolymer, Tromethamine, Allantoin, Ethylhexylglycerin, Parfum (Fragrance), Disodium Edta, Phenoxyethanol, Citronellol.
Suggested Usage:
-Apply to a clean, dry face and neck with a soaked cotton pad.
-Follow with your normal skin care routine.

Since its inception in 1972, Lise Watier Cosmetics has carved itself an enviable niche in the Canadian cosmetics industry. With more than 300 skincare, makeup and fragrance products bearing the Lise Watier trademark, the brand competes with the leading international giants. In 2017, Lise Watier Cosmetics celebrates 45 years of beauty, innovation, and passion for providing women with the finest products. This anniversary is the perfect occasion to recognize the accomplishments of Lise Watier, an outstanding entrepreneur and businesswoman, and to highlight the brand’s bestsellers, now consumer favourites: Neiges, Portfolio Professional Correctors, Rouge Gourmand and more!
